About this property

Mountain Cabin Chalet- 3 Bedrm+ Loft Play Room in Arnold-BearValley,Pet-Friendly

Family-friendly Chalet in Blue Lake Springs/Arnold. 30 minute drive up to Bear valley Ski Area. Enjoy the many amenities that Blue Lake Springs has to offer such as Snowflake Rec Facility (pool, lake, volleyball, basketball, shuffleboard, playground, and more) plus nearby Fly-In-Acres Lake You will love sitting on the large deck off the living room equipped with table and chairs and a BBQ for grilling. The game room and separate living space downstairs is great for kiddos. Additional game area also in the loft. There is a large woodstove to keep the chalet warm for those cold winter nights. The chalet is fully stocked with everything you need for cooking family meals, as well as basic supplies. Centrally located and easy to get to off the main Hwy 4. Bring your dog(s)- We have a dog run that can be accessed from the back deck.
Just up the road, you can enjoy hiking in Calaveras Big Trees Park. Just down the road, the cute historic town of Murphy's is bustling with numerous wine tasting, eateries, and shopping opportunities.
Check out additional activities and programs through the Blue Lake Springs Homeowners Association- www.blsha.com

Amazing location, dog-friendly, fun house
First time to Arnold, and we loved it! It's in a very quiet neighborhood where it's easy to walk the dogs. We took them snow-shoeing in the super-deep snow in Bear Valley, but enjoyed not having to deal with slick roads in Arnold itself. There were some surprisingly good restaurants nearby, and we also enjoyed cooking in the well-designed kitchen. Everything we needed was there. The one surprise (and we've been in touch with the owners about this) is that I did not expect to need the wood-burning stove to adequately heat the house. Somehow I was under the impression that it was there for charm, but that the house would be well-heated otherwise. That was not the case, but we quickly got in the groove with the wood-burning stove and ended up enjoying it. Just a word to the wise that -- in winter -- you'll need to start your morning by building a fire. Once it got going, however, we were quite toasty and warm.
